A RICH Dubai wife has revealed the 10 phases you must go to before marriage.
Soudi, a stay-at-home wife who is married to her millionaire man Jamal, explained that during the 'finding a hobby' period, you will be exposed to 'unlimited spending' on your hubby-to-be's credit card.
2
Not only this, but the brunette beauty who lives in influencer hotspot Dubai, acknowledged that you mustn't 'ask questions' during the 'always spontaneous' period.
Posting on social media, Soudi shared the 10 'phases of dating an Arab man', leaving many totally stunned.
And prepare to be stunned, as numerous users described Soudi's relationship as 'very sad.'
The first phase, according to Soudi, who was 'born to be an Arabian wife' and even claimed to have ' manifested ' her marriage, is the 'dating phase.'
During this phase, when going on dates, you must 'always dress 10/10.'
Not only is appearance important at this time, but during this period, you will be taken to luxury restaurants and can expect your man to reply 'after 0.1 seconds.'
The second stage when dating a man from Dubai is the 'don't run away gift' period.
During this phase, women shouldn't desire 'words of affirmation,' but instead, can expect to be 'spoiled with gifts.'
Soudi stressed that for a lot of men in Dubai, buying designer gifts, such as bags, clothes and even posh candles, is 'their way of showing affection.'
After this comes the third stage of dating, which involves 'random vacations every month.'
Dark side of Dubai where Brit influencers are preyed upon for sex & women are brutalised at 'porta potty' parties
According to Soudi, this phase is 'always spontaneous', and you won't have to worry about expenses, as all you'll need to do is 'enjoy yourself.'
But Soudi warned that it's important that during this period, you 'don't ask questions' and instead, 'just participate."
When it comes to the fourth stage, women can expect 'flowers and lack of time.'
Soudi claimed that during this period, you can expect that your potential husband-to-be will 'always' be busy, but will 'never fail to show his love', which will involve receiving flowers weekly.
Once this stage is over it's into the 'finding you a hobby phase.'
With your potential hubby busy earning a living, Soudi claimed that during this period you can expect your partner to 'drop you off at Pilates every morning.'
Soudi claimed that when you enter this phase, you 'won't have to work anymore' and instead, 'he sends you to art galleries instead.'
And it's not just admiring art that's involved in this stage, as according to this content creator, it also promises 'unlimited spending to buy anything you want' too.
After this comes the " Lamborghini phase', which according to Soudi, needs 'no explanation.'
Following on from this is the 'constant spoiling' phase, which 'helps prepare you for the final stage.'
Next it's the 'five star getaways' period, whereby your days are spent at lavish retreats and posh hotels.
Then, after this is the 'princess treatment' phase, which Soudi described as the "preparation for the final stage.'
For the ninth stage of the process, which is also known as 'the wifey stage', aka the 'final phase', you can expect numerous questions and requests from your man.
Soudi claimed that once you reach this phase, you shouldn't have male friends, will need to let your husband know where you are and may be questioned by him on what you wear.
Once you pass this period, you can then enter the 'modest wife era', which Soudi revealed is the goal for those wanting to be an Arabian wife.

Joey Lawrence shed light into his reconciliation with his wife Samantha Cope, five months after she filed for divorce in 2024. When asked about his decision to repair his marriage, the Melissa and Joey star, 49, urged others not to 'give up' without a fight. 'I think it's too easy,' he explained of why they got back together. 'As much you don't want to take an easy way out, or you think this will be the fix—it's not always the case. I just didn't want to do that. And she didn't either.' Ultimately, he said they both came to the realization: 'Wait a minute. There's something so special here.' 'Things take a lot of work and a lot of dedication and reworking and retooling,' the father-of-three continued. 'That's life, though.' Lawrence went on to stress: 'That's life, though. As brothers, with your parents, with friends, in business, that's it. Everything takes so much work. Whatever it is, just don't give up, because you never know.' Last August, it was revealed that Cope had filed for divorce from Lawrence. She requested that both she and her estranged husband not receive any spousal support. She cited 'irreconcilable differences' as the reason for the split, and also asked for full custody of their daughter. Cope stated in documents obtained by Us Weekly that she will allow Dylan to stay with Joey two nights a week when she turns three. But in regards to Joey having extended visits with their daughter, Samantha stated that she wants to wait until Dylan is 'older and can consent to such visits.' Not long after she filed, Lawrence was accused of having an affair with his co-star and fellow actress, Melina Alves. The pair are set to appear in the upcoming film, Socked In For Christmas. In documents obtained by TMZ, Melina's estranged husband, Edward Rider - who filed for divorce in July - claimed that he discovered Alves and Lawrence were having an affair earlier this year in March. The affair allegedly took place in California as well as 'at various other times and places,' Rider claimed. At the time, a source told People that Lawrence 'love-bombed' Alves - which was something that he also did with Cope. 'Joey met Melina Alves on the set of their movie, where she was a producer,' the insider explained. Melina is also the writer and took on the role of Addy in the upcoming holiday flick,' the insider claimed. They also alleged he 'continued to date Melina even after Samantha found out about it and confronted him.' The source also expressed that Cope had wanted to attend marriage counseling, but Joey 'fooled their counselor' and would still 'get ready for dates with Melina while Sam watched, bawling her eyes out.' Cope and Lawrence first crossed paths in 2020 while on set of the Lifetime movie titled, My Husband's Secret Brother. The former couple became engaged in 2021, and said 'I do' the following year in 2022 during a ceremony held at the Temecula Creek Inn in California. At the time, Cope told People that her courtship with Lawrence was speedy: 'From day one, it was such a safe place to be myself. Two weeks in, I was like, "I will be with you forever."' She added, 'When you meet the right person, if you're lucky enough, it cuts to the chase so quick. I have somebody who is like-minded and has the same love language, and we communicate the same way. That's super important. And I am so thankful.' In January 2023, the couple welcomed their daughter, Dylan Rose, to the world. The Blossom actor was also previously married to Michelle Vella from 2002 through 2005. He later tied the knot with Chandie Yawn-Nelson in 2005 but the pair's divorce was finalized in 2022. They share daughters Charleston, 18, and Liberty, 14.
